Assistant Bakery Manager Tom Thumb - 3.3 Flower Mound, TX Job Details Full-time 1 day ago Qualifications Food and beverage product quality management Bakery Kitchen health and safety standards Received goods storage Maintaining an organized workspace Expiration dates monitoring Food service health code compliance Stock rotation management Visual merchandising Team leadership Workflow management (operations management method) Labeling Operations coordination Coaching Merchandising Managing store merchandising operations Shift management Mid-level Team development Retail compliance procedures Production optimization Food safety sanitizing procedures Machine operation safety procedures Proper waste disposal Strategic promotions Food & beverage production Organizational skills Perishable goods management Leading team collaboration initiatives Merchandising display arrangement Full Job Description Position Summary The Assistant Bakery Manager supports the Bakery Manager in overseeing all aspects of bakery department operations, including production, merchandising, inventory control, and team leadership. This role helps ensure high-quality baked goods, attractive displays, and a clean, food-safe environment while delivering excellent customer service and driving department sales. Key Responsibilities Department Operations Assist in managing the daily operations of the bakery department Ensure product is prepared, packaged, and stocked according to company standards Maintain full, fresh, and visually appealing displays throughout the day Support ordering, inventory levels, and production planning Team Leadership & Development Help supervise, train, and coach bakery associates Assign tasks and ensure efficient workflow during shifts Reinforce productivity, quality, and customer service expectations Support a positive, collaborative team environment Production & Quality Control Oversee preparation and baking of products to ensure consistency and quality Monitor freshness standards, including proper rotation and date coding Ensure all items meet presentation and food safety guidelines Remove and dispose of outdated or substandard product promptly Merchandising & Sales Execution Execute promotional programs, seasonal items, and display plans Ensure accurate pricing, labeling, and signage throughout the department Identify opportunities to drive sales through product placement and sampling Maintain awareness of sales trends and adjust production and displays accordingly Inventory & Shrink Control Assist in managing inventory levels to reduce out-of-stocks and excess shrink Support receiving deliveries and proper storage of ingredients and finished goods Maintain organized backroom and production areas Minimize waste through effective ordering and prep planning Safety & Sanitation Ensure strict compliance with food safety and sanitation standards Maintain cleanliness of all prep areas, equipment, and sales floor displays Follow proper handling procedures for all bakery items and ingredients Enforce safety practices, including equipment operation and hazard prevention Qualifications Previous bakery, food service, or retail experience preferred Prior leadership or supervisory experience strongly preferred Knowledge of baking processes, food safety, and product handling Ability to work early mornings, weekends, and holidays Strong communication, organization, and leadership skills Ability to lift up to 50 lbs and stand for extended periods Key Competencies Leadership and team support Attention to quality and detail Time management and execution Customer focus Accountability and consistency Working Conditions Fast-paced retail environment with frequent physical activity Exposure to hot ovens, bakery equipment, and temperature changes Standing, lifting, bending, and repetitive tasks throughout shift Albertsons Companies is at the forefront of the revolution in retail. ACI) is a leading food and drug retailer in the U.S. We operate over 2,200 stores, 1,732 pharmacies, 405 fuel centers, 22 distribution facilities, and 19 manufacturing plants across 34 states and the District of Columbia. Our well-known banners include Albertsons, Safeway, Vons, Jewel-Osco, ACME, Shaw's, Tom Thumb, United Supermarkets, United Express, Randalls, Albertson's Market, Pavilions, Star Markets, Market Street, Carrs, Haggen, Lucky, Amigos, Andronico's Community Markets, King's, Balducci's, and Albertson's Market Street.
